It was proved by M. Bonk, J. Heinonen and P. Koskela that the quasihyperbolic metric hyperbolizes (in the sense of Gromov) uniform metric spaces. In this paper we introduce a new metric that hyperbolizes all locally compact noncomplete metric spaces. A membrane‐wrapping mechanism enables high‐capacity, rapidly switchable adhesion by coupling suction, friction, and adhesion. Broadband performance is achieved in dry and underwater conditions, allowing fast, reversible manipulation of objects of diverse sizes and shapes, from delicate eggs and berries to flat, complex, or heavy objects.
